Abstract :
With the rapid rise of the population,
monitoring and controlling traffic congestion has
become a major concern. Increased vehicle numbers
cause numerous issues, including time and fuel waste,
air, and sound pollution, and even fatality from trapped
emergency vehicles. The Internet of Things (IoT) and
data analytics are used in this research to create a realtime traffic management system (TMS). The traffic
density is measured using pressure sensors. After
evaluating sensor data, the system controller uses a
traffic management algorithm to set traffic signal time
and uploads data to a cloud server via a Wi-Fi module.
The proposed technology may foresee potential traffic
congestion at the intersection. If an emergency vehicle is
spotted, it will be given precedence, which means it will
have a longer signal length to pass through the
junction.If an emergency vehicle is spotted, it will be
given precedence, which means it will have a longer
signal length to pass through the junction. When a car
violates a traffic signal, the system may identify it and
impose a fine, which can be paid through the Traffic
Wallet smartphone app. This proposed solution is costeffective, easy to install, and maintain.
